Stimuli
External or internal factors that elicit a physiological or psychological response.
Prosopagnosia
A condition in the nervous system where individuals cannot recognize faces, known as face blindness.
Bottom-up Processing
An approach to information processing based on incoming data from the environment to form a perception.
Transduction
The process of converting one form of energy into another, such as transforming stimuli from the environment into neural signals.
